Transaction 7512f2dd4aa75dc11f9558e096506a8d558abb4724c6643ac3eb805b31a25190

1 Input
2 Outputs
  • 7512f2dd4aa75dc11f9558e096506a8d558abb4724c6643ac3eb805b31a25190:0
  • value  487270
    address  18EfkvTgZAFe9RKLNdAby5gb3VBvoSJHTE
  • 7512f2dd4aa75dc11f9558e096506a8d558abb4724c6643ac3eb805b31a25190:1
  • value  1248183
    address  3EGAdysJ56KxsTxW2MC8FbVNcwVDP8hU25